If any of the following use, among our Missouri AC repair experts encourages that you give us a call:

  • You are incurring an boost in the amount of money required to pay for your monthly utility expenses: Inefficient operation of your air conditioner can be triggered by a variety of different problems, consisting of leaking ductwork, an internal breakdown, or a defective thermostat. This suggests that it has to work more difficult to keep your property cool, which will result in a significant increase in the quantity that you pay in utility costs.
  • You only observe hot air coming out of your vents: First things initially, make certain you have not unintentionally set the thermostat to the incorrect temperature by checking it. If that is not the case, then you probably have a issue on the inside of your air conditioner, and you must get it inspected by a professional.
  • You are seeing a higher humidity level at your home: Even though this is not the primary function of your a/c, it is accountable for regulating the humidity level inside of your home or business building. Greater humidity shows that there is an excess of wetness in the air, which can result in the growth of mold and mildew in addition to making the air feel warm and sticky. It is necessary that you get this matter resolved as quickly as humanly practical, particularly for the sake of your security.
  • The airflow in your system is inadequate: Regrettably, there are a wide array of aspects that can result in insufficient air flow. We will need to carry out a thorough inspection in order to determine whether the issue is the result of a clogged air filter, an issue with the blower, frozen evaporator coils, leaking ductwork, or blocked duct.
  • You observe that there is a considerable quantity of wetness in the area around your unit: Condensation is a natural incident, nevertheless it shouldn’t be present in extreme amounts. It is possible that you have a dripping refrigerant or a clogged drain tube if you observe any excess moisture or pooling water in the area.
  • Unusual Noises from Your Unit: It is to be anticipated for an ac system to develop some background noise while it is running. On the other hand, if it begins making audible screeching, screeching, grinding, groaning, or scraping noises, this is an apparent indication that something requires to be fixed.
  • It appears that there is a issue with your thermostat: It’s possible that the thermostat is the source of the issues you’re having with your a/c unit. If you have hot and cold areas around your home, your system will not turn off, or it will not start, it could be because of a problem with the thermostat. If your system won’t start, it might likewise be since it will not shut off.
  • Foul odors are coming from your system: There may be a issue with your air conditioner if you smell anything burning or a musty odor. These smells can be triggered by a range of aspects, including mold development and charred circuitry.
  • Your system turns often between the following states: When the temperature level inside your home reaches the level that you have chosen on the thermostat, a/c are programmed to turn off instantly. Regardless of this, it will continue to cycle even when there is something incorrect with it.

The HVAC System Is Making Weird Noises

There are a few noises that need to not be heard coming from a/c unit despite the fact that they do not operate completely silence. These noises might be anything from a banging to a screeching to a grinding to a clicking noise. These particular sounds usually suggest that there is a problem within the cooling unit that has to be repaired by a professional of in Ray County.

Sounds that are Weird and Different Coming From Your air conditioner The following must be included:

  • Banging: The problem is usually the compressor in an a/c unit that is making a banging noise. This part of the air conditioner is accountable for delivering refrigerant to the numerous other elements of the system in order to get rid of excess heat from your home. Compressor components might relax as the air conditioning system ages. This sound is caused by the parts walking around and rattling and banging into one another.
  • Shrieking: A broken blower fan motor within the ac system might produce a sound similar to screeching or screeching if the motor is working improperly. Normally, a malfunctioning fan belt or broken bearings in the motor are to blame for this sound. Turn off the AC right away and contact a expert for repair work whenever you hear a screeching noise.
  • Grinding: The noise of something grinding is never a great sign to hear originating from any sort of mechanical item. Pistons inside the compressor might have broken, which might result in this grinding sound emanating from the AC. When a compressor’s pistons become worn, it generally suggests that the compressor itself needs to be changed. The total AC system could need to be changed depending on the design of air conditioner and how old it is.
  • Clicking: It is very typical for an a/c unit to make a clicking sound when it initially switches on. If you hear clicking throughout the entire duration of the cooling cycle, then there is a issue with the clicking. These clicks are the outcome of a thermostat that is not working correctly.
